Limited road access re-established between Monterrey and Nuevo Laredo

With the repair of a bridge in Ciudad Anahuac, reports are that limited road access has been re-established between Monterrey and Nuevo Laredo. For details (Spanish), try here, or here for the article's map (also Spanish)
The initial priority will be to supply stores and markets in Nuevo Laredo with fresh produce, since supplies have been cut off for about a week.
Tests are apparently being performed on the bridge to determine what weight limit should be enforced.
The 20,000+ large trucks currently stranded in Nuevo Laredo are unlikely to benefit from the route via Ciudad Anahuac, and will have to wait until one of the major highways is reopened.

The headline of that story is misleading. Much as the local mayor would like it to happen it is not his decision, but one which falls within the competency of the federal authorities.

However [stop press] - the SCT has just announced that the Nuevo Laredo-Monterrey toll road will be reopened later today, but that the free road will remain closed for at least another day or two.

The toll highway between Monterrey and Nuevo Laredo has now been reopened, but so far only for commercial freight trucks and passenger buses.
